Axle Welcomes Veteran Executives to Bolster Leadership Team

Financial partner for freight brokers adds top revenue and HR talent as competition in freight intermediaries grows

NEW YORK––January 25, 2022––Axle, the all-in-one financial platform for modern freight brokers, has grown its talented executive team, adding Jamie Waldinger as Vice President of Revenue and Heather Beckstead, PHR-CA and SHRM-CP, as Head of People. This comes after a strong 2021 in which the company raised its Series A, grew revenue and headcount almost 5x, and expanded its product offering beyond the initial payments solution.

“Jamie and Heather have joined Axle at a vital time in our growth,” said CEO, Bharath Krishnamoorthy. “As the supply chain experiences more stress, freight brokers continue looking for solutions to update antiquated payment processes and make their lives easier. Jamie will be instrumental in scaling our revenue org and helping us reach a larger segment of customers. Heather will continue making Axle a top tech employer. By adding them to the team, 2022 is off to a promising start.”


Waldinger, an accomplished executive with more than 20 years of experience and a consulting background, brings an MBA from MIT Sloan and an early career as a software engineer. His notable positions include Head of Strategy at Dunkin’ Brands and Vice President of Marketing at Constant Contact. Waldinger’s rich experience in go-to-market-strategy and execution will lend itself seamlessly to Axle where he’s charged with growing the brand, acquiring customers and driving rapid revenue growth.

“I am thrilled to join such a talented team, pursuing a very ambitious vision. Bharath, Shawn and the team have built a strong foundation for Axle,” said Waldinger. “I am eager to be working with them to help drive Axle towards that vision.”

As Head of People, Beckstead will lead DEI efforts, find new ways to create exceptional employee experiences, and implement leadership and development training programs to help the company grow its talent. Her 20+ years of experience in organizational growth includes most recently leading technology companies like SocialChorus, Bitnami, and Valassis Digital through successful exits.

Built In recently recognized Axle for its superior remote-first company culture. For more information about Axle, visit axlepayments.com.

About Axle
Axle is the all-in-one financial services platform that is rapidly disrupting the $250 billion freight intermediary market. Its proprietary technology allows freight brokers to simplify their financing operations and easily access the working capital they need to grow. Axle automates invoicing, collections, and payments - ultimately delivering a better customer experience. A remote-first company, Axle has been named a Best Place To Work by Built In.

Freespace Robotics announces strategic partnership and investment from industry leader Matthews Automation Solutions

PITTSBURGH, PA / CINCINNATI, OH – January 23, 2025 – Freespace Robotics, an innovator in autonomous robotics for material handling and logistics, today announced a strategic partnership and investment from the Automation Solutions business of Matthews International Corporation (NASDAQ:MATW), a leading provider of warehouse automation software, controls, and order fulfillment systems. This partnership combines Freespace Robotics’ groundbreaking high-density, dynamic storage cube with Matthews’ industry-leading software, unlocking transformative capabilities for warehouse and last-mile operations.

Freespace Robotics’ pioneering solution leverages advanced robotics to deliver high-turnover, small-footprint, high-rise AS/RS (Automate Storage and Retrieval System) technologies. These innovations incorporate traditionally external conveyor functions – such as sortation, sequencing, each-picking, order buffering and pre-staging – into a seamless end to end operation. Combined with Matthews robust software suite and dashboard, which unify product information and inbound and outbound material flows, the Freespace solution offers unmatched versatility across diverse industries and specialized workflows. Together the companies are poised to strengthen core processes and improve KPIs for efficiency, scalability, throughput and cost-effectiveness.
